Abstract

Across retail, restaurants, and financial services, the businesses that dominate Google's local map pack are showing up in AI chatbot answers at a fraction of that rate, in some measurements 3 to 30 times less often. No published study has measured that same gap inside auto repair specifically. But the category's heavy reliance on a single Google Business Profile, its unusually low baseline of consumer trust, and its review-driven buying process make it a strong candidate for the same pattern to hold, and this study treats that connection as an informed, clearly labeled extrapolation, not a proven finding.

How the market is evolving

Search is not moving in one direction so much as splitting into two. Nearly half of US adults, 49 percent, now say they use an AI chatbot at all, up sharply from 33 percent in 2024, and 44 percent use ChatGPT specifically, according to Pew Research Center's 2026 survey of the American Trends Panel. At the same time, a separate Bain & Company survey of 1,500 consumers found that 56 percent still say they mostly or always default to a search engine for search tasks, against just 16 percent who default to a chatbot, so the read is growth and continuity happening at once, not a wholesale replacement of Google. What has moved further and faster is what happens inside a Google search itself: SparkToro's analysis of Similarweb clickstream data found that 68.01 percent of US Google searches ended without any click in the first four months of 2026, up more than seven points from 2024, with AI Overviews cutting click-through by nearly 60 percent when they appear on a results page. A car owner searching for a repair shop is now more likely than ever to get an answer on the page, or inside a chat window, before ever reaching a business's own website.

What it does to buyers

For a category like auto repair, this shift lands on top of an already fragile trust relationship. AAA's national survey, the only large-scale study of its kind located for this research and dated all the way back to December 2016, found that two-thirds of US drivers said they did not trust auto repair shops in general, most often citing fear of unnecessary-service recommendations or being overcharged, and that 90 percent read reviews before choosing a shop. That figure is a decade old and no comparable 2024-2026 replication exists, so it has to be read as a historical baseline rather than current-state evidence, but the more recent BrightLocal Local Consumer Review Survey confirms the underlying behavior is still very much alive at the category-agnostic level: 97 percent of consumers read reviews for local businesses, 71 percent use Google specifically to read them, and 54 percent go on to visit a business's website after reading positive reviews. When a buyer already distrusts a category by default and leans this heavily on someone else's shortlist, whoever compiles that shortlist, whether it is Google's map pack or an AI chatbot's answer, holds outsized influence over which shop ever gets a phone call.

What it means for the attention terrain

Put together, these patterns redraw where a repair shop's real audience actually forms its opinion. It is no longer only the map pack and the top organic results; it now includes whatever a chatbot decides to say when someone types "why is my car making a grinding noise" or "best brake shop near me." Yext's analysis of 6.8 million AI citations, covering retail, financial services, healthcare, and food service but not automotive, found that 86 percent of what these engines cite comes from sources the brand itself controls: 44 percent from the business's own website, 42 percent from directory and listing data, and 8 percent from reviews and social content. If that pattern extends to auto repair, and we want to be explicit that this has not yet been measured for the category, the practical implication is that a shop's own website and its Google Business Profile carry outsized weight in whether it exists at all inside a synthesized shortlist, not just in whether it ranks well on a traditional results page.

Two things we can say for certain

Start with what the evidence actually nails down, because the temptation in a story like this is to round every number toward the most dramatic version of itself. Two patterns here are established, meaning they come from methodologically transparent, non-vendor-conflicted sources and were independently spot-checked against the original page: AI chatbot adoption is climbing fast, and Google's own results pages are increasingly answering questions before anyone clicks through. Pew's 2026 survey puts general chatbot use at 49 percent of US adults, nearly half again what it was two years earlier. SparkToro's clickstream analysis puts the zero-click share of US Google searches at just over 68 percent for early 2026, a jump of more than seven points in two years, with AI Overviews responsible for a large piece of that shift.

What is just as important, and easy to lose in the excitement around either number, is that Bain's separate survey of 1,500 consumers found that 56 percent still default to a traditional search engine over a chatbot, compared with only 16 percent who default to AI. Chatbot adoption and search-engine dominance are both true at once. The headline is not \"AI has replaced search,\" it is that a meaningful and growing slice of every category's demand now resolves without a click, whether that resolution happens inside an AI Overview, a chatbot's answer, or the map pack itself.

The citation gap, everywhere researchers have actually measured it

The more provocative finding in this research pass is not about how many people use a chatbot, it is about what happens when they do. SOCi's 2026 Local Visibility Index, analyzing roughly 350,000 locations across 2,751 multi-location retail, restaurant, and financial-services brands, found that ChatGPT recommended a given location just 1.2 percent of the time, Perplexity 7.4 percent, and Gemini 11 percent, against Google's local 3-pack surfacing the same businesses 35.9 percent of the time. The report frames AI visibility as three to thirty times harder to win than a map-pack ranking, depending on the engine.

A second, single-category study reinforces the same shape of gap without depending on SOCi's methodology. Local Falcon analyzed 189,905 ChatGPT results against Google's local results for the same restaurant queries and found 83 percent of restaurants completely invisible to ChatGPT on local dining questions, versus only 14 percent invisible on Google; only 17 percent of restaurants ever appeared in a ChatGPT answer at all. Both studies are produced by vendors that sell visibility or rank-tracking software, which is exactly why we treat them as contested rather than established, and neither one includes automotive in its sample. What survives the scrutiny is a consistent, cross-vendor, cross-category signal: wherever anyone has actually measured it, ranking well on Google and being named by an AI answer engine are two different games, and the second one is much harder to win.

Why auto repair is a strong candidate, not a confirmed case

This is the point where the study has to be most careful, because it is also the point where a lazier version of this piece would quietly swap \"restaurants and retail\" for \"auto repair\" and let the 1-to-11-percent-versus-36-percent figures do work they were never measured to do. They were not. No methodologically transparent study located for this research measured an AI-citation rate for repair shops specifically. Every vendor claim of an \"auto repair AI visibility score\" that surfaced during this research either omitted its methodology, excluded automotive from its sample outright, or rested on a sample too small to generalize from.

What can be said is that auto repair carries several of the same structural features that appear to predict a wide citation gap in the categories that have been measured: heavy dependence on a single Google Business Profile listing, a buying decision that is almost entirely mediated by reviews rather than the shop's own marketing, and, per AAA's 2016 survey, a baseline of consumer distrust so high that two-thirds of drivers said they distrusted the category in general even while 64 percent had one specific shop they personally trusted. That AAA figure is a decade old and unreplicated at scale since, so it cannot be cited as current-state evidence, only as a historical marker of how deep the trust deficit has run in this category. Combine that history with J.D. Power's far more current 2026 finding, drawn from 51,228 vehicle owners, that independent aftermarket shops already out-compete dealership service on speed, a documented driver of which shop a customer chooses (62 percent of aftermarket visits finish in under an hour, against 1.61 hours for mass-market dealership service and 2.46 hours for premium-brand dealership service), and you have a category where the competitive stakes of who gets recommended first are unusually high. That combination of dynamics is why this study treats auto repair as a strong candidate for the citation gap seen elsewhere, while being explicit that the gap itself has not been measured for the category yet.

What decides whether an engine ever mentions your shop

If the citation gap does extend into auto repair the way it appears to in retail and restaurants, the next question is what actually earns a citation once an engine is deciding what to say. Yext's analysis of 6.8 million AI citations, drawn from 1.6 million queries per model across ChatGPT, Gemini, and Perplexity, found that 86 percent of citations trace back to sources the business itself controls: 44 percent to the business's own website, 42 percent to directory and listing data, and 8 percent to reviews and social content. Automotive was not part of Yext's sample either, so this is one more directionally useful but unconfirmed data point rather than a repair-specific finding.

Taken at face value, though, it argues against the instinct to treat AI visibility as some new, opaque discipline you have no control over. If close to nine in ten citations across the categories that have been studied come from information the business already publishes or maintains, the practical lever is closer to home than it might feel: an accurate, complete, consistently updated Google Business Profile and website, the same assets that have mattered to local search for years, appear to still be doing most of the work in an AI-mediated world. Semrush's separate 2026 AI Visibility Index, built from 126 million US AI search prompts across 22 industries, found AI-referred traffic to US retail sites up 1,324 percent between October 2024 and May 2026, and travel sites up 2,215 percent over the same window, evidence that the audience arriving through this channel is real and growing quickly in the categories where it has been tracked, even as 45 percent of the marketing leaders surveyed in that same report said they cannot yet accurately measure their own AI-answer visibility.

The zero-click funnel, one search at a time

Zero-click is not an abstraction when the search is \"transmission shop near me open now\" or \"why is my check engine light on.\" It means the answer the buyer sees, whether it is a Google-generated summary, an AI Overview, or a chatbot's response, may be the entire interaction that decides whether your shop's phone rings. SparkToro's 68.01 percent zero-click figure and the finding that AI Overviews cut click-through by nearly 60 percent when present describe the whole US search population, not auto-repair queries specifically; no study located for this research isolates how much of that zero-click rate is attributable to AI Overviews for service or \"near me\" searches as opposed to general informational queries, and that gap in the data should be acknowledged rather than papered over.

What can be said is directional and still useful: a category that already depends this heavily on being seen inside someone else's shortlist, whether that shortlist is a map pack or a chatbot's answer, has more to lose from an invisible or incomplete online presence than a category where buyers routinely click through several options before deciding. If a meaningful share of \"who do I call\" decisions for a car problem now resolve before a website is ever visited, the business's information has to be right, complete, and citeable wherever it lives, not just optimized for a click that may never come.

The gap is addressable, and that part is proven

The most encouraging finding in this research is also the most rigorously sourced one. A peer-reviewed paper accepted to KDD 2024, \"GEO: Generative Engine Optimization,\" by Aggarwal, Murahari, Rajpurohit, Kalyan, Narasimhan, and Deshpande, introduced a benchmark called GEO-bench and demonstrated that applying the framework's citation-optimization methods increased measured content visibility in generative-engine responses by up to 40 percent. This is not a vendor claim; it is an academic, peer-reviewed result, and it establishes something the rest of this study depends on: the AI-citation gap, wherever it exists, is not a fixed property of a business or a category, it is addressable through deliberate work on how information is structured and presented.

That matters because this study cannot promise that fixing a shop's website or Google Business Profile will close a gap that has not even been measured for the category yet. What it can say, grounded in a source that has cleared academic peer review rather than a vendor's product marketing, is that the underlying mechanism, engines choosing what to cite based on how information is presented to them, responds to deliberate optimization. That is a meaningfully different, and more useful, claim than \"AI visibility is out of your control.\"

What this means for the next twelve months

Put the pieces together and the picture is neither alarmist nor complacent. AI chatbot use is genuinely rising (49 percent of US adults, established), traditional search is not disappearing (56 percent still default to it, established), and Google's results pages are answering more questions without a click than they did two years ago (68.01 percent, established). Separately, in every category anyone has rigorously measured, being visible in Google's map pack has stopped guaranteeing visibility inside an AI answer, sometimes by a wide margin. Auto repair has not been measured directly, but it shares the exact structural features, review-dependence, single-listing reliance, and a buying decision built on distrust of the category, that appear to predict that gap elsewhere.

The practical takeaway for a shop owner is not to chase a number that does not exist yet for this category, but to treat the underlying asset work as worth doing regardless of exactly how wide the auto-repair gap turns out to be: a complete, accurate, consistently maintained Google Business Profile and website, the same assets Yext's cross-category data ties to 86 percent of citations, are the foundation either way. Honest limits

What this does not yet settle

  • No methodologically transparent, auto-repair-specific study of AI answer-engine citation or recommendation rates has been located as of this research pass (July 2026). Every vendor claim of an "auto repair AI visibility score" found during this research either omits its methodology, excludes automotive outright, or rests on a sample too small to generalize from. The 1-to-11-percent-versus-36-percent gap cited throughout this study comes from retail, restaurants, and financial services, not from a direct auto-repair measurement, and that is the single most important caveat in the entire piece.
  • No recent (2024-2026) large-scale consumer-trust or discovery-behavior survey specific to auto repair, comparable in scale to AAA's 2016 study, has been located. The widely cited "two-thirds distrust auto repair shops" and "90% read reviews first" figures are a decade old and are used here only as a historical baseline, never as current-state evidence.
  • No government body or trade association such as the FTC, the Bureau of Labor Statistics, the AutoCare Association, or ASE currently publishes AI-search citation or customer-acquisition data for repair shops. Every AI-visibility figure in this space traces back to marketing-technology vendors (SOCi, Yext, Semrush, Local Falcon) with a direct commercial stake in the GEO and AI-visibility category, and none has been independently replicated by an academic or government source.
  • No data isolates how much of the 68% Google zero-click rate is attributable to AI Overviews specifically for auto-repair or "near me" service queries, as opposed to informational queries generally. The zero-click figure used in this study is an all-category US average, not a service-search-specific number.

This is a synthesis of dated, attributed evidence, not a census. The AI-answer layer in particular has no independent, Nielsen-grade measurement yet, so readings of it are directional and named as a frontier, never presented as settled.
